44,000 MW For Electricity Choice
July 2003
Surpassing the peak load for ISO New England, the New York ISO, and the
California ISO, competitively served retail electric load in the U.S. is now
over 44,000 MW.
Customers around the country continue to exercise their choice of competitive
electricity suppliers at a steady pace. Since last fall, the scale of
competitively served retail load has grown by another 10%.
Kinko's Texas Buys Green Power
Dallas-based copy center and business service giant, Kinko's announced that 57
Kinko's locations in Texas switched to Strategic Energy in a "green power" deal
that enables the stores to purchase a portion of their electricity needs from
renewable resources and to deliver cost savings to the company.
Kinko's already purchases green power at more than 210 branches in 13 states for
an estimated 13.7 million kWh/year. "Caring for our communities and the
environment is one of Kinko's core values," stated Glenn Shiroff, operations
director for Kinko's.
